Illinois State softball team heads to Tennessee for weekend tournaments

The Illinois State softball team is set to travel to Tennessee for the second consecutive weekend. The Redbirds will participate in the Middle Tennessee Invitational in Murfreesboro, followed by a game against Ohio in Nashville as part of the Lipscomb Purple/Gold Challenge.

The tournament schedule includes two games on Friday, February 28: Illinois State will face Middle Tennessee at 1:30 p.m. CT and Ball State at 4 p.m. CT. On Saturday, March 1, they will again play Middle Tennessee at 11 a.m. CT and Ball State at 4 p.m. CT. The weekend concludes with a match against Ohio on Sunday, March 2, at 10 a.m. CT.

Middle Tennessee (4-11) will host their first home games of the season this weekend. They recently lost an extra-inning game to Austin Peay but saw strong performance from freshman pitcher Leila Ammon, who holds a team-best ERA of 3.82.

Ball State (7-2) ranks as one of the top scoring programs nationally with an average of 8.11 runs per game. Redshirt junior Hayley Urban leads MAC players in slugging percentage and OPS while ranking second in batting average and home runs.

Ohio (9-4) went undefeated last weekend at the Low Country Classic, led by freshman pitcher Anna Wise who was named Mid-American Conference Pitcher of the Week for her outstanding performance.

Illinois State has won its last two games and three out of five overall after sweeping Southeast Missouri and Lamar last Sunday in Chattanooga despite cold weather cancellations on Friday.

Addison Masching was instrumental for ISU last weekend with a .385 batting average and six RBIs, including four during Sunday's win over Lamar where ISU scored a season-high six runs.

Pitcher Hannah Meshnick continues to excel with a current ERA of 1.32 and ranks third in MVC for complete games pitched this season.
